Aryna Sabalenka Reaches Indian Wells Final: Power Play Against Noskova (2026)

The BNP Paribas Open at Indian Wells is heating up, and the tennis world is buzzing with excitement as we anticipate another thrilling final. In a dominant display, Aryna Sabalenka, the current World No. 1, secured her spot in the final for the third time in four years, showcasing her relentless pursuit of excellence.

In the semifinal, Sabalenka faced a formidable opponent in Linda Noskova, the No. 14 seed. The match was a strategic battle, with Sabalenka employing a clever service strategy to keep Noskova off-balance. The court conditions, with higher temperatures and a faster surface, favored Sabalenka's powerful game. Her serve, a weapon of mass destruction, produced 11 aces and 37 winners, a season-high for her. This tactical approach, combined with her sheer strength, overwhelmed Noskova, who struggled to find her rhythm.

One aspect that particularly intrigued me was Sabalenka's ability to exploit Noskova's serve. Noskova, known for her powerful serve, had a surprisingly off day, landing only 59% of her first serves and making six double faults. Sabalenka, a master of seizing opportunities, capitalized on these weaknesses, winning 56% of the points on Noskova's second serve. This tactical victory set the tone for the match and showcased Sabalenka's strategic acumen.

The sheer power and precision of Sabalenka's game were on full display. She consistently pushed Noskova to the corners, making it difficult for her opponent to dictate the points. With 37 winners, almost double that of Noskova's, Sabalenka demonstrated her ability to control the court and exploit her opponent's movement. As we look ahead to the final, Sabalenka will face either Elina Svitolina or Elena Rybakina, both formidable opponents. Rybakina, who defeated Sabalenka in the recent Australian Open final, will be seeking revenge for her loss in the 2023 Indian Wells final. This sets up an intriguing narrative, as Sabalenka aims to avenge her previous defeat and claim her first title at Indian Wells.
